New Delhi: Prime Minister Narendra Modi and Pakistani PM Nawaz Sharif greeted each other in a cultural program here in Kazakhstan's capital Astana tonight. Modi and Sharif are here to participate in the Shanghai Cooperation Organization (SCO) summit. In this conference, India and Pakistan will be included as full members of the SCO.

It is noteworthy that in spite of bitter ties between the two leaders, the stalemate in the negotiations and an increasing enemy on the Line of Control in Jammu and Kashmir, the incident of asking a recent trick by greeting each other is being considered. 

According to sources, "Modi and Sharif greeted each other when they were in the Leader's Lounge for the reception at Astana Oprah."
